Etymology

From Old English personal name Wryhtel + 's + Old English hamm (water meadow).

Proper noun

Wrexham

  1. A town in Wrexham county borough, in northeastern Wales, United Kingdom.
  2. A county borough in northeastern Wales, United Kingdom, named after the town, formerly belonging to Denbighshire and Clwyd.
